Rare Kidney Stone Consortium Patient Registry

Recruiting now

Conditions studied: Primary Hyperoxaluria, Dent Disease, Cystinuria, APRT Deficiency

In brief

The purpose of this study is to collect medical information from a large number of patients in many areas of the world with primary hyperoxaluria (PH), Dent disease, Cystinuria and APRT deficiency. This information will create a registry that will help us to compare similarities and differences in patients and their symptoms. The more patients we are able to enter into the registry, the more we will be able to understand the Primary Hyperoxalurias,Dent disease, cystinuria and APRT and learn better ways of caring for patients with these diseases.
